In the event of a recurrence of symptoms after a history of urinary tract infection and epididymitis (including severe testicular pain without swelling), it is necessary to consult a doctor before restarting treatment with the same tablets, i.e. Nolicin. Relapses may indicate inadequate treatment or the presence of other factors requiring a different therapeutic approach.
Nolicin (norfloxacin) is an antibiotic used to treat urinary tract infections, but its reuse should be preceded by a medical examination and a possible urine culture to determine if the bacteria are still sensitive to this medicine.
